100th Anniversary of Armistice Tree Beechwood Cemetery

The 100th Anniversary of Armistice Tree is a carved tribute honoring a century since Armistice. Its three maple leaves symbolize the branches of the Canadian Armed Forces, while fifty-eight poppies represent WWI battle honors. A stack of Brodie helmets serves as a solemn reminder of the war's cost and sacrifice
